Why you should attend: Healthcare organizations have a responsibility to protect identifiable health information of patients. However, the hospitalized patient and those that care for them require a greater level of self-disclosure and trust requiring balancing privacy with clinical care requirements. The challenges to privacy that occur at the same time privacy is to be protected occur within the clinical setting and are often the most challenging.
